CONOR MCGREGOR has broken his silence following the postponement of his fight with Michael Chandler.

The MMA superstar was due to make his long-awaited octagon return on June 29 in the main event of UFC 303 in Las Vegas.

But an undisclosed injury forced the Irishman to withdraw from his eager-anticipated cage comeback, which is now expected to take place by the end of September.

Fight fans around the world have been waiting patiently for McGregor to speak on his first withdrawal from a UFC fight.

And they were left disappointed when he took to Twitter just hours after news of his injury broke to reveal a hefty Euro 2024 wager on Cristiano Ronaldo.

The Notorious revealed he's bet a whopping £50,745 on the five-time Ballon d'Or winner to finish as the tournament's top goalscorer.

He wrote on X: "60 G's on @Cristiano to retain his Euro Golden Boot. Siuuu!"

Should Ronaldo do the business, McGregor will pocket a whopping £761,310.00

McGregor and Ronaldo are no strangers to one another, with the footie icon dropping in on one of the Irishman's training sessions for his 2016 rematch with Nate Diaz.

The pair, 35 and 39 respectively, were sat next to one another last December at the spectacular Day of Reckoning boxing event in Saudi Arabia.

The multi-millionaire's ringside conversation, during which they compared watches, went viral.

Former two-division champion McGregor, 35, hasn't set foot inside the octagon since breaking his left leg in his trilogy fight with Dustin Poirier three years ago.

McGregor has yet to speak about the latest setback to his glittering fight career, although Chandler was quick to issue a statement after the postponement of their desert dust-up.

He wrote on Instagram: "Conor McGregor was never the safe bet as an opponent, he was always the highest risk.

“Maybe the highest reward… but the biggest opportunity.

"There is no right or wrong in business… you only take risks to grow or remain comfortable where you are.

"Embrace the uncertainty. Seek the opportunity. Take calculated risk.

"That’s what Michael Chandler does.

“And if it doesn’t go as planned… redirect the course to something even more great."
